Northern Steel on the Gulf of Bothnia

Luleå’s machining leans heavy — steelmaking, mineral processing and heavy fabrication run machines under sustained, high load — so drive strain and spindle-bearing wear are common and expected on a fault report here.

The northern climate is genuinely cold, with long, hard winters, so cold-starts, condensation and brittle-cold failures on older boards are a serious environmental factor on machines in unheated areas — stacking on top of the heavy-duty wear.

Power is the European-standard 230V/400V at 50Hz, matching Germany, so a repaired component returns to service without adaptation. We confirm the exact machine specification first.

Common Faults on Luleå Okuma Machines

Servo & spindle drive faults

Heavy steel and fabrication work stresses drives hardest — overcurrent trips and feedback errors are common, and we bench-test the drive electronics directly rather than assuming a motor problem.

Deep cold-start & condensation

Long, hard northern winters make cold-starts, condensation and brittle-cold failures on older boards a serious factor on machines in unheated areas.

Spindle bearing wear

Sustained high-load cutting on big components wears spindle bearings faster; noise, vibration and finish loss point here rather than to the electronics.

OSP control board faults

Corrupted parameter memory, dying backup batteries and failed power-supply components remain common reasons an OSP control won’t boot or throws alarms.

Okuma Machines & OSP Controls We Support

Whatever sits on your Luleå shop floor, we cover the full Okuma catalogue — turning centers, MULTUS mill-turn platforms, vertical and horizontal machining centers, 5-axis, double-column machines and grinders, right back to legacy models. Browse the complete Okuma models directory, or jump straight to every component we repair for detail on a specific board, drive or assembly.

On the control side, OSP is Okuma’s own platform — not a re-badged FANUC or Siemens system — with its own diagnostics and board architecture. We cover every OSP generation: the floppy-era OSP5000, the OSP-P100 through P300 controls on most machines in service today, and the current OSP-P500. Send a photo of the control-cabinet nameplate and we’ll confirm the generation before anything ships.
